The Merkava Mk 4 has begun series production for the IDF and includes a new compressed gas recoil system and thermal sleeve for the 120mm gun, to enable the firing of enhanced kinetic energy ammunition, and new ballistic armour. Both the gun and armour are being supplied by Israeli Military Industries. A new fire control system has been developed by El-Op.
